We developed a picoliter well array (PWA) chip with 27,000 consistently sized picoliter reactions (314 pL) for isothermal DNA quantification using digital RPA (dRPA) at 39°C. WebSep 21, 2024 · We describe here issues and solutions for the successful integration of reverse transcription (RT), recombinase polymerase amplification (RPA), and CRISPR-Cas12a nuclease reactions into a single tube under an isothermal condition (40 °C). Specific detection of a few copies of a viral DNA sequence was achieved in less than 20 min.

WebJun 16, 2024 · The RPA reagent and the CRISPR/Cas12a system were assembled on the bottom and lid of the tube, respectively. A simple spinning after RPA, the Cas12a reagent was mixed to amplicons without opening lid. This way avoided aerosol pollution.
